Nearly every solid black cat is a tabby underneath. Black in cats is a broken agouti gene, which kills the banding on each hair but leaves the stripe pattern sitting there, so put one of these lads in hard sunlight and the ghost markings show through like a watermark. Kittens show it best before the adult coat thickens up. Same trick runs in the big cats tho the wiring differs: melanism is dominant in jaguars and recessive in leopards, so a jaguar only needs one copy to go black. Sun also degrades eumelanin, which is why an outdoor black cat looks faintly rusty by the end of summer
